Small Balcony Garden with Vertical Plants

1. Small Balcony Garden with Vertical Plants

Vertical gardening is one of the most useful balcony decoration ideas for small homes.

Why it works

  • Saves floor space

  • Easy to maintain

  • Looks neat and green

How to do it

  • Use wall-mounted planters

  • Hang small pots in rows

  • Choose plants like money plant, ferns, or pothos

This idea is perfect for compact Indian apartments.

Balcony Garden with Wooden Flooring

2. Balcony Garden with Wooden Flooring

Wooden flooring gives a warm and natural look to balcony spaces.

Key benefits

  • Comfortable to walk on

  • Adds a natural feel

  • Matches well with plants

Use weather-resistant wooden tiles or deck tiles for long life.

Hanging Planters for Fresh Look

3. Hanging Planters for Fresh Look

Hanging planters are simple balcony decoration ideas that add beauty without taking space.

Best plants for hanging pots

  • Spider plant

  • Petunia

  • Ivy

  • Ferns

Hang them at different heights to create depth and interest.

Balcony Garden with Comfortable Seating

4. Balcony Garden with Comfortable Seating

A garden feels complete with a place to sit.

Seating options

  • Foldable chairs

  • Wooden bench

  • Cane or bamboo chairs

Add soft cushions in light colors to match the garden theme.

Use Clay Pots for a Traditional Touch

5. Use Clay Pots for a Traditional Touch

Clay pots are widely used in Indian homes. They are eco-friendly and affordable.

Advantages

  • Keep plant roots cool

  • Natural and earthy look

  • Easy to find

Mix different pot sizes to make the balcony look balanced.

Balcony Garden with Flowering Plants

6. Balcony Garden with Flowering Plants

Flowers bring color and life to the balcony.

Popular choices in India

  • Rose

  • Jasmine

  • Geranium

  • Vinca

Place them where they get enough sunlight for healthy growth.

Balcony Garden Decoration with Artificial Grass

7. Balcony Garden Decoration with Artificial Grass

Artificial grass is a low-maintenance option.

Why choose it

  • Easy to clean

  • No watering needed

  • Green look all year

It works well for families who want a neat balcony without daily care.

Use Rail Planters for Extra Greenery

8. Use Rail Planters for Extra Greenery

Rail planters help use balcony edges smartly.

Benefits

  • Saves inner space

  • Adds greenery at eye level

  • Safe and stable

Choose lightweight planters and secure them properly.

Balcony Garden with Herbs and Edible Plants

9. Balcony Garden with Herbs and Edible Plants

Growing herbs is both useful and satisfying.

Easy herbs to grow

  • Tulsi

  • Mint

  • Coriander

  • Curry leaves

This balcony garden decoration idea supports healthy living.

Use Soft Lighting for Evening Comfort

10. Use Soft Lighting for Evening Comfort

Lighting changes the mood of a balcony.

Lighting ideas

  • Warm LED string lights

  • Solar lamps

  • Small wall lights

Soft lighting makes the balcony pleasant during evenings.

Balcony Garden with Natural Color Theme

11. Balcony Garden with Natural Color Theme

Color plays an important role in decoration.

Recommended colors

  • Green

  • Beige

  • White

  • Light brown

Natural colors create a calm and fresh environment.

Add a Small Water Feature

12. Add a Small Water Feature

A small water element adds peace to the balcony.

Options

  • Tabletop fountain

  • Small ceramic water bowl

Make sure water features are easy to clean and safe.

Balcony Garden with Bamboo Screens

13. Balcony Garden with Bamboo Screens

Bamboo screens offer privacy and style.

Why bamboo works

  • Natural look

  • Light weight

  • Good for Indian climate

They also protect plants from strong wind.

Mix Indoor and Outdoor Plants

14. Mix Indoor and Outdoor Plants

Some indoor plants grow well in balconies.

Suitable plants

  • Snake plant

  • Areca palm

  • Peace lily

This mix gives a layered and rich look.

Balcony Garden Decoration with Wall Art

15. Balcony Garden Decoration with Wall Art

Wall art adds character to the balcony.

Simple ideas

  • Ceramic tiles

  • Nature-themed frames

  • Handmade decor

Keep it minimal to avoid clutter.

Use Smart Storage for Garden Tools

16. Use Smart Storage for Garden Tools

A clean balcony looks better.

Storage ideas

  • Small cabinets

  • Storage benches

  • Hanging hooks

This helps keep tools organized and hidden.

Balcony Garden for Kids and Family Time

17. Balcony Garden for Kids and Family Time

A balcony garden can be family-friendly.

Tips

  • Use safe plants

  • Avoid sharp edges

  • Add floor mats

This makes the space safe and enjoyable for all ages.

Balcony Garden Decoration for Rented Homes

18. Balcony Garden Decoration for Rented Homes

Not everyone owns a home. These balcony decoration ideas work for rented spaces too.

Best options

  • Movable planters

  • Temporary shelves

  • Foldable furniture

They do not damage walls or floors.

Seasonal Balcony Garden Setup

19. Seasonal Balcony Garden Setup

Change plants based on seasons.

Seasonal ideas

  • Summer flowers in warm months

  • Hardy plants during winter

  • Rain-friendly plants during monsoon

This keeps the balcony fresh all year.

Minimal Balcony Garden Design

20. Minimal Balcony Garden Design

Less can be more.

Minimal design tips

  • Fewer plants

  • Simple pots

  • Neutral colors

This style suits modern homes and busy lifestyles.

Tips for Choosing Plants for Indian Balconies

  • Check sunlight hours

  • Choose low-maintenance plants

  • Use good quality soil

  • Ensure proper drainage

Smart plant selection helps plants grow healthy.

FAQs

1. How much sunlight is needed for a balcony garden?

Ans. Most plants need 4 to 6 hours of sunlight. Check plant needs before placing them.

2. Can I grow a garden in a small balcony?

Ans. Yes. Vertical planters and hanging pots work well in small spaces.

3. Which plants are best for beginners?

Ans. Money plant, snake plant, tulsi, and aloe vera are easy to grow.

4. Is artificial grass safe for balconies?

Ans. Yes. It is safe, easy to clean, and good for low-maintenance balconies.

5. How do I protect plants during heavy rain?

Ans. Use covers, move pots inside, or choose rain-tolerant plants.
